Transaction 321d87e114f155f1603caedcb9329e72f9fc0f9256dc15458080190d2dd5f86d
4 Input
2 Outputs
- 321d87e114f155f1603caedcb9329e72f9fc0f9256dc15458080190d2dd5f86d:0
- 321d87e114f155f1603caedcb9329e72f9fc0f9256dc15458080190d2dd5f86d:1
value 1945724
address 1AUQXWggfHaGcXsyNcnMf7ai2yiCTbUUAz
value 12577799
address 1CPGtfyZmhNGvfajEC9vv6pkSDCfMCHq4S